I am moving to Atlanta soon and will be driving cross country from Riverside, Ca to Atlanta. My household goods are traveling via a moving company, so it is just me and 2 dogs.

I was wondering if anybody has suggestions for the route, I guess it will take 3-4 days.

Also any must stops on the way? I will be passing through Phoenix and was contemplating going the I-10 through Texas, but I know that is not very scenic and was also considering I-40.

The Grand Canyon is always great to see, if you haven't already seen it. I've driven both I-10 and I-40 (back and forth waaaay too many times) and I'd pick I-40. It seems there are more towns/cities (Albequerque, Amarillo, Oklahoma City) en route to take a break in. The drive through West Texas is a tough one. (El Paso - San Antonio) While it is pretty at some places, it's a long haul.

I-40 runs all the way to Memphis and from there you can drop down into Birmingham, AL, then pick up I-10 and go straight to Altanta. Or keep going on 1-40 to Chattoonga, then go south. Isn't mapquest a wonderful thing?

It really all depends on how much time you want to spend on the road.
